Although essential for system performance, dynamic Link Library (DLL) files can occasionally cause specific errors. The following enumerates some of the most common DLL errors users encounter while operating their systems:

  • The file 9.api-ms-win-core-file-l2-1-1.dll is missing: This suggests that a DLL file required for certain functionalities is not available in your system. This could have occurred due to manual deletion, system restore, or a recent software uninstallation.
  • This application failed to start because 9.api-ms-win-core-file-l2-1-1.dll was not found. Re-installing the application may fix this problem: This error occurs when an application tries to access a DLL file that doesn't exist in the system. Reinstalling the application can restore the missing DLL file if it was included in the original software package.
  • 9.api-ms-win-core-file-l2-1-1.dll is either not designed to run on Windows or it contains an error: This error suggests that the DLL file may not be built to run on your current version of Windows, or it might be corrupted. A possible cause could be a mismatch in system architecture - for example, trying to use a 64-bit DLL on a 32-bit system.
  • 9.api-ms-win-core-file-l2-1-1.dll not found: This indicates that the application you're trying to run is looking for a specific DLL file that it can't locate. This could be due to the DLL file being missing, corrupted, or incorrectly installed.
  • 9.api-ms-win-core-file-l2-1-1.dll Access Violation: This points to a situation where a process has attempted to interact with 9.api-ms-win-core-file-l2-1-1.dll in a way that violates system or application rules. This might be due to incorrect programming, memory overflows, or the running process lacking necessary permissions.

Description

In this guide, we will explain how to use the Check Disk Utility to fix 9.api-ms-win-core-file-l2-1-1.dll errors.

Step 1: Open the Command Prompt

Step 1: Open the Command Prompt Thumbnail
  1. Press the Windows key.

  2. Type Command Prompt in the search bar and press Enter.

  3. Right-click on Command Prompt and select Run as administrator.

Step 2: Run Check Disk Utility

Step 2: Run Check Disk Utility Thumbnail
  1. In the Command Prompt window, type chkdsk /f and press Enter.

  2. If the system reports that it cannot run the check because the disk is in use, type Y and press Enter to schedule the check for the next system restart.

Step 3: Restart Your Computer

Step 3: Restart Your Computer Thumbnail
  1. If you had to schedule the check, restart your computer for the check to be performed.

Step 4: Check if the Problem is Solved

Step 4: Check if the Problem is Solved Thumbnail
  1. After the check (and restart, if necessary), check if the 9.api-ms-win-core-file-l2-1-1.dll problem persists.

Description

How to perform a repair install of Windows to repair 9.api-ms-win-core-file-l2-1-1.dll issues.

Step 1: Create a Windows 10 Installation Media

Step 1: Create a Windows 10 Installation Media Thumbnail
  1. Go to the Microsoft website and download the Windows 10 Media Creation Tool.

  2. Run the tool and select Create installation media for another PC.

  3. Follow the prompts to create a bootable USB drive or ISO file.

Step 2: Start the Repair Install

Step 2: Start the Repair Install Thumbnail
  1. Insert the Windows 10 installation media you created into your PC and run setup.exe.

  2. Follow the prompts until you get to the Ready to install screen.

Step 3: Choose the Right Install Option

Step 3: Choose the Right Install Option Thumbnail
  1. On the Ready to install screen, make sure Keep personal files and apps is selected.

  2. Click Install to start the repair install.

Step 4: Complete the Installation

Step 4: Complete the Installation Thumbnail
  1. Your computer will restart several times during the installation. Make sure not to turn off your computer during this process.

Step 5: Check if the Problem is Solved

Step 5: Check if the Problem is Solved Thumbnail
  1. After the installation, check if the 9.api-ms-win-core-file-l2-1-1.dll problem persists.
